<reference>410 ILCS 625/3.6</reference><aliasreference></aliasreference><SynopsisText>     Amends the Food Handling Regulation Enforcement Act. Replaces provisions concerning home kitchen operations with provisions that: provide that a home kitchen operation may produce homemade food and drink if specified conditions are met; require a home kitchen operation's food packaging to conform with the labeling requirements of the Illinois Food, Drug and Cosmetic Act; contain prepackaging and labeling requirements for home kitchen operation products; provide that a home kitchen operation's annual revenues may not exceed $250,000; require the Department of Public Health to adopt rules establishing reasonable food safety standards for home kitchen operations and to issue administrative guidance for use by local health departments; and provide that a person who produces or packages a non-potentially hazardous baked good for sale by a religious, charitable, or nonprofit organization for fundraising purposes is exempt from the requirements of the provisions. Preempts home rule.</SynopsisText></synopsis>
